My Buying Guides on 3d Printer For Nails
When I started looking for a 3D printer for nails, I quickly realized that not every printer is a good fit for nail art, nail molds, or beauty-related prototyping. I wanted something that could handle fine detail, print smoothly, and fit my budget without creating too much hassle. Here’s the buying guide I would follow based on my own experience and research.
1. I Looked at Print Precision First
For nail-related printing, precision matters a lot. I found that the smaller the details, the better the final result for nail charms, molds, or custom nail accessories. I would pay close attention to the printer’s layer resolution and XY accuracy because those features affect how clean and sharp the tiny designs come out.
2. I Chose the Right Type of Printer
In my experience, resin printers are usually better than FDM printers for nail work because they produce finer details. If I wanted to print decorative nail pieces, molds, or mini accessories, I would lean toward a resin 3D printer. FDM printers can still be useful, but I would only consider them if I needed larger or less detailed items.
3. I Checked Build Size
I did not need a huge build volume for nail printing. Most of the items I wanted to make were small, so I focused more on detail than size. Still, I made sure the printer had enough space for multiple small prints at once, which helped save time.
4. I Considered Ease of Use
I wanted a printer that would not frustrate me every time I used it. So I looked for features like touchscreen controls, easy bed leveling, and simple software compatibility. If I were buying again, I would definitely choose a model that is beginner-friendly and does not require constant adjustments.
5. I Paid Attention to Material Compatibility
The material I use matters just as much as the printer itself. For nail-related projects, I would look for a printer that works well with high-detail resin or specialty materials. I also made sure the printer could handle the kind of finish I wanted, especially if I needed smooth surfaces for molds or decorative pieces.
6. I Checked Safety and Ventilation Needs
Because resin printers can produce fumes and require careful handling, I would always think about safety first. I made sure I had a well-ventilated space and proper protective gear. If I were buying a 3D printer for nails, I would also consider whether it came with safety features or if I needed to buy extra accessories like an enclosure or air filter.
7. I Compared Software and File Support
I found that good software makes a big difference. I wanted a printer that worked with easy slicing software and common file formats. Since nail designs often involve small, detailed models, I would also look for software that lets me adjust supports, layer height, and print settings with precision.
8. I Looked at Maintenance Requirements
I did not want a printer that needed constant repairs. So I would check how easy it is to clean, replace parts, and maintain over time. For me, a printer with simple upkeep is always more practical, especially if I plan to use it often for small creative projects.
9. I Set a Budget That Matches My Needs
I learned that I did not always need the most expensive printer to get good results. Instead, I focused on finding the best value for my budget. I would balance price with print quality, reliability, and features. In my opinion, it is better to spend a little more on a dependable machine than to buy a cheap one that causes problems.
10. I Read Reviews from Real Users
Before making a final choice, I would always read user reviews. I found that real experiences often reveal issues that product descriptions do not mention. Reviews helped me understand print quality, setup difficulty, and long-term reliability, which are all important when choosing a 3D printer for nails.
